A Snapshot of Your Day
The Field Service Representative (FSR) for Gimpel valves (safety valves) and Steam Turbines works in the field, supporting customer sites with maintenance, troubleshooting and installation & commissioning. This is a Region North America position reporting to the STG Field Service Manager based in the United States. The Mechanical FSR position is responsible for providing services mainly for Gimpel valves and Dresser Rand legacy steam turbines. A Field Service Representative not only ensures the equipment is installed and working properly but also manages customer relationships to boost customer retention and satisfaction, which ultimately boosts the company’s profitability. Job requires > 70% traveling to customers.
How You’ll Make an Impact
- Perform technical field service, installation, commissioning, testing, and service inspections for Gimpel valve systems and industrial steam turbines, utilizing advanced mechanical and electrical engineering expertise.
- Conduct preventive maintenance, equipment assessments, and complex troubleshooting, applying strong analytical, investigation, and problem-solving skills to diagnose and resolve mechanical and electrical system issues. Document service activities, communicate technical findings, and uphold all EHS and zero-harm safety standards.
- Operate and interpret results from test equipment to verify system performance, ensure compliance with specifications, and maintain rigorous quality control standards.
- Lead and coordinate onsite personnel, including internal teams, contractors, and customer representatives, while supporting project planning, execution, scheduling, and technical communications with project managers and engineering support teams.
- Deliver customer training and technical guidance, leveraging strong customer and process management, customer relationship management, and influencing skills to build long-term partnerships, drive customer satisfaction, and identify service, upgrade, and product sales opportunities.
- Travel extensively within the U.S. to support customer installations, outages, and service projects, with approximately 10% international travel for global assignments.
What You Bring
- High school diploma required; Associate’s or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ical, Electrical, Power, or related technical field preferred.
- 3+ years of steam turbine and/or safety valve experience required, though relevant degrees or certifications may be considered in lieu of experience.
- Strong knowledge of steam turbines, rotating equipment, mechanical systems, instrumentation and controls, PLCs, and electro-hydraulic systems.
- Ability to read and interpret engineering drawings, technical documents, and independently troubleshoot complex technical issues.
- Excellent customer service, communication, and problem-solving skills in customer-facing industrial environments.
- Valid driver’s license and passport required; must be authorized to work in the U.S. and willing to travel extensively (domestic/international), including short notice, nights, weekends, and holidays.
